Stunning Loft-Style 2-Bedroom in Iconic DUMBO Conversion | 57 Jay Street

Experience authentic Brooklyn loft living in this sun-drenched, beautifully renovated 2-bedroom, 1-bathroom home at 57 Jay Street. Set within an iconic DUMBO conversion, this unique residence combines historic industrial character with modern finishes, soaring ceilings, oversized windows, and an exceptional sense of space.

Dumbo can no longer be labeled "up-and-coming" — it is up and it has come. Narrow cobblestone streets and warehouse spaces offer a raw, industrial appeal. And while designer boutiques and trendy restaurants and bars are everywhere, don't expect a raucous late-night scene. Dumbo caters to those who seek a Tribeca vibe, but want a little distance from the hustle of Downtown Manhattan. It's no surprise that it's now known as a place where established local artists, musicians, and creative types can rub elbows with A-list celebrities.
